Transaction 3f28f21e85ec1633df6c5cf96dec9f4ea74ec4522e2190480880b5a1b3ac6070

20 Input
2 Outputs
  • 3f28f21e85ec1633df6c5cf96dec9f4ea74ec4522e2190480880b5a1b3ac6070:0
  • value  14045705
    address  1J58A7XoDjtaq88bP2yQ3dqjc57koVxHYK
  • 3f28f21e85ec1633df6c5cf96dec9f4ea74ec4522e2190480880b5a1b3ac6070:1
  • value  305018
    address  39EKjvDK6UEkpaBcLVbBen1M4dhh2iE9Lq